### Phase 2: PacShare - Reimplementation
/encrypt Route Flow
[] JS submits (PacShare "Form"):
⦁ File
⦁ pickup_password (for metadata)
⦁ encryption_password (for file)
⦁ encryption_mode
⦁ 2FA token code / Yubi/Passkey set up
[] Python logic:
⦁ Encrypt file using selected algo + encryption_password
⦁ Generate metadata dict:
⦁ filename, enc_mode, pickup_hash, timestamp, optional 2FA
⦁ Encrypt metadata using AES-GCM derived from pickup_password
⦁ Save .enc and .meta files
⦁ Generate random file_id
⦁ Return /pickup/<file_id> link
> Both passwords are required. One reveals the mode + metadata, the other decrypts the file.

##### /pickup/<file_id> Route Flow
[] Prompt for pickup_password
[] Decrypt .meta and validate hash
[] Show original filename, prompt for encryption_password
[] Load correct module, decrypt file
[] Offer file download
---
##### Metadata Structure (Encrypted JSON)
`"filename": "report.pdf",`
`"enc\_mode": "aes\_gcm",`
`"pickup\_hash": "<argon2>",`
`"created\_at": "2025-08-05T18:00Z",`
`"2fa\_seed": "base32string", // optional`
`"yubi\_token\_hash": "sha256", // optional`
>Stored as .meta
>Encrypted with AES-GCM using key from pickup\_password

### Phase 3: External API Access (/api/*)
##### Endpoint Description
`POST /api/encrypt Local-only file/text encryption (returns file/meta)`
`POST /api/ps-send Upload + encrypt + return pickup link (JSON)`
`POST /api/ps-pickup Provide pickup ID + passwords, return decrypted file`
`POST /api/decrypt Decrypt local .enc + .meta bundle`
`GET /api/version Return current version tag`
> These endpoints must receive both passwords. Encryption password is never saved.
